Output 85b56f950ba35a0598745fe345f3ad63b0763ba748c5b3967445a77cdb6e317d:1

value
43105000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c28fd0d9ce234ae4ce2efd0aa4e5369d3b4cb28 OP_EQUAL
address
32oK8mxFCWVx1Do3TE3jqdsKRs9RnTPWGd
transaction
85b56f950ba35a0598745fe345f3ad63b0763ba748c5b3967445a77cdb6e317d
spent
true